98 points Robert Parker: "Chapoutier makes outstanding white Hermitage. Readers lucky enough to have access to any of the 300-500 cases of the luxury cuvee called Hermitage Cuvee de l'Orvee should use whatever contact they have to latch onto a bottle or two of the 1993, 1992, or 1991. Made from Chapoutier's oldest vines on the Hermitage Hill (average age of 75 years), these are closed, mineral-dominated, honeyed wines that are completely dry but fabulously rich with an intensity and breadth of flavour that would embarrass many of Burgundy's Le Montrachets. I thought the 1992 Hermitage Cuvee de l'Orvee to be virtually perfect. A huge, buttery, honeyed, lychee nut-scented nose is as exotic as it is profound. The wine possesses a richness and intensity that not only expresses the essence of the stony, granite soil found on the steep hillsides of Hermitage, but also extraordinary concentration. Full-bodied, fabulously rich and well-delineated, this is the greatest white Hermitage I have tasted." (06/94)
